Why Choose Poland for Higher Education?

Poland is home to top-ranked universities that are internationally recognized for academic quality, innovation, and student support. One of the biggest advantages for international students is the availability of programs in English, making Polish education highly accessible.

One of the biggest advantages is the affordable tuition fees. Depending on the university and program, tuition typically ranges from:

  • 2000–3000 euros per year for public universities (Polish-taught),
  • 2500–4000 euros per year for English-taught programs at public institutions,
  • 3000–6000 euros per year at private universities,
  • and 10,000 euros or more per year for medical and specialized degrees.

Compared to countries like the UK or USA, studying in Poland allows students to receive European-level education at a much lower cost.

Living expenses in Poland are also relatively low. On average, international students spend around 300–500 euros per month on housing, food, transportation, and other essentials.

Application Process and Requirements

The admission process to Polish universities is straightforward and student-friendly, especially for international applicants from Bangladesh.

Here’s how it works:

1. Choose your program and university
Research universities in Poland that offer your desired program in English. Make sure the institution is officially recognized and has experience working with international students.

2. Prepare your application package, which usually includes:

  • Academic transcripts (with minimum 60% GPA),
  • Proof of English proficiency – IELTS (minimum 6.0) or TOEFL (minimum 79),
  • Passport-sized photograph,
  • Valid passport copy (at least 18 months before expiry),
  • Motivation letter (if required).

3. Submit your application online
Applications are usually submitted via the university’s online portal or through centralized systems (e.g., IRK, rekrutacja platforms). Some private universities also accept direct applications via email.

4. Track deadlines carefully
Most universities accept applications between March and July for programs starting in September or October. Apply early to secure your spot and allow enough time for visa processing.

Scholarships and Financial Aid Opportunities

For many Bangladeshi students, managing the cost of studying abroad is a major consideration. Fortunately, Poland offers a range of scholarship and financial aid options designed to support international students.

Here are the main opportunities available:

  • NAWA scholarships (Polish National Agency for Academic Exchange) – available for students from Bangladesh through various programs supporting academic mobility, research, and degree studies.
  • University-based scholarships – most Polish universities offer merit-based or need-based scholarships, especially after the first year of studies.
  • Private and external scholarships – some organizations and foundations provide additional funding opportunities.

Scholarship amounts usually range from 400 to 500 euros per month, which is often enough to fully cover living expenses in Poland.

To apply, students typically need to demonstrate:

  • Strong academic performance (high GPA),
  • Active involvement in university or extracurricular activities,
  • Or financial need, depending on the type of scholarship.

Most applications are submitted directly through the university or via the NAWA portal.

Visa Application for Bangladeshi Students

Securing a student visa is a crucial step for Bangladeshi students planning to pursue higher education in Poland. The process includes several mandatory documents and an in-person interview.

To apply for a Polish student visa, you will need:

  • A completed visa application form (Type D),
  • A valid passport (minimum 18 months before expiry),
  • An official acceptance letter from a Polish university,
  • Proof of financial resources – approximately 4000 euros to cover the first year of living expenses,
  • Health insurance covering at least 30,000 euros,
  • Proof of accommodation in Poland,
  • Visa application fee payment receipt.

You must submit your student visa application in person at the Embassy of Poland in New Delhi, located at: 50-M Shantipath, Chanakyapuri, New Delhi - 110 021, India

This embassy handles national visa (type D) applications for citizens of Bangladesh. During your appointment, you will attend a short visa interview and present all required documents. Booking an appointment in advance via e-Konsulat is mandatory. Slots are limited, so apply as early as possible to secure your place.

Frequently Asked Questions

Tuition fees for Bangladeshi students typically range from 2000 to 6000 euros per year, depending on the university and the chosen program. Degrees in Engineering, Business, and Sciences are usually more expensive, while Arts and Humanities tend to be on the lower end of the spectrum.

Living in Poland is relatively affordable for international students. Average monthly expenses are between 300 and 500 euros, covering accommodation, food, transport, and personal needs. The exact cost depends on the city and lifestyle.

Yes, Bangladeshi students can apply for various scholarships offered by the Polish government, universities, and international bodies. Many of these scholarships, such as those from NAWA (Polish National Agency for Academic Exchange), help cover tuition fees and living costs. Application details are usually available on university websites and the NAWA portal.

To apply for a Polish student visa, Bangladeshi students must submit an online form via e-Konsulat and attend an appointment at the Polish Embassy in New Delhi. Required documents include a valid passport, university acceptance letter, proof of financial means (around 4000 euros), and health insurance. A short visa interview is part of the process, where students must clearly present their study goals and intent to return after graduation.

Bangladeshi students should start their application process well in advance of the academic year they wish to commence their studies. Application deadlines vary but are typically in the spring (February to April) for the fall semester. It's important to check specific deadlines for each university and program and to prepare all necessary documents beforehand. Early application is encouraged to ensure a smooth and successful admission process.
